    Seems to be consensus on 2. For the third I chose Charlton because I believe he was a world class player. Revie said when the midfield lost the ball, charlton and hunter just gave it back to them to try again. I know some have chosen Hunter but I think he was so effective when paired with charlton. He did not do so well when chosen to play for England.

    Although an exceptional team you could not say 'world class' for many individuals. Bremner was, 1974 World Cup he was best midfield player I saw there, easily best in every game he played in (including their draw with Brazil). Not sure Giles was tbh, but Bremner plus Giles were the heartbeat of the team.

    If I couldn't have Charlton, my third choice for the current Leeds team would be Lorimer, it's interesting no one has mentioned him. He was one of the most direct and effective players we had. He was a lot more than just his shot but that alone made a huge difference, he would shoot and score from distances at which other players would only think about passing. Take a look again at some of the footage on YouTube.

    Although I used to love watching gray (with Cooper) tieing up the opponents defenders I feel he was less effective than Lorimer

    I saw them live but only as a kid, most of my take on that side is archive footage though I undoubtedly picked up opinions from my old boy who was a season ticket holder back in the day. My opinion doesn't therefore count for as much as guys who watched them throughout that period... but

    It's always Giles and bremner who catch my eye. Bremner was undoubtedly a star at the 74 World Cup, in a very good jock side. Giles didn't have that luxury but if he wasn't world class, the bar for world class was damn high.

    Hunter was the first Pfa player of the year and very highly rated by everyone in the game...Big jack was a great presence and character to have in the side but hunter the class act of the pairing for me.
